Moreover, it has been reported that in type 2 diabetic patients with adequate glycaemic control by metformin monotherapy, several markers of cardiovascular risk are improved by addition of liraglutide treatment, suggesting that metformin and liraglutide may have additive or even synergistic effects on vasculature 14
